Output 3fcb6e7258226dee36b924656fd020156353e9ef929556aa5452e07cbece4a1e:10

value
24425999994
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d596979d8b21b8351e64c0d16b8a58e33ec0dcd4 OP_EQUALVERIFY OP_CHECKSIG
address
DQcSsT7pv8i4YjUEirkq2djnALAT2uFWFb
transaction
3fcb6e7258226dee36b924656fd020156353e9ef929556aa5452e07cbece4a1e